Uber developing self driving bikes and scooters that automatically return to their charging stations
Uber is developing self driving electric bikes and scooters that can drive themselves back to their charging stations after use. The firm is already hiring engineers for the project, which is calls'micromobility'. It is hoped that by returning to their stations themselves, Uber can avoid the problem of dumped scooters and bikes that have plagued current services. It announced the project at an Oakland event for teams racing self driving mini cars. 'Micromobility' autononomous scooters & bikes that can drive themselves to charging or better locations.
